For Repeated Production
≪ Repetitive Production System ≫
Automatically creating optimal production schedules based on the projection of sales orders and demand
The system automatically creates a schedule that exactly matches the required quantity by allocating inventory and order balance (open order) through MRP calculations (f-MRP). A variety of parameter settings flexibly support quantity summarization by lot size and period, as well as schedule calculation based on lead time. The development of optimal production schedules is supported.
Journals warn of schedules that may not be completed on time.
A journal (warning information) notifies you immediately if MRP calculations determine that an arrangement cannot be made on time. It clarifies when, what, and how many items will be out of stock, and which shipping will be affected, allowing for early, swift decision-making and action.
"Base Stock" setting to respond to short delivery times and demand changes
For products requiring short delivery times and long-lead purchased items, setting the "Base Stock (buffer inventory)" develops a schedule that responds to changes.
This achieves a stable production that adapts to demand changes.
Visualizing process load and leveling them to create a feasible schedule
The system visualizes load with a Gantt chart, allowing for easy production adjustments.
Moreover, automatic leveling calculations avoid load concentration, developing a highly feasible schedule that matches the actual situation at the site.

For Custom Production
≪ f-MRP Mfg. No. Control System ≫
Supporting high-mix, low-volume and build-to-order (BTO) production
This option allows you to add and change parts as well as adjust processes for each order, achieving flexible responses to high-mix low-volume production and BTO production. Complex master management for each product is not required.
Adding optional parts with intuitive operations
An option structure can be registered as the master, and optional parts can be added to a Mfg. No. structure tree by drag and drop, in addition to arrangement using option codes.
Visualizing production schedules
Mfg. No. detail Gantt charts allow for checking production and shipping schedules of each order at a glance. Delivery dates can be smoothly adjusted for individual orders.
Individual cost management by order
Mfg. No. Cost Details can be used to accurately aggregate costs by order, which helps identify scheduled costs, actual cost results, and anticipated costs.

For One-item Production
≪ f-MRP Mfg. No. Control
+ One-item Production Option ≫
No master registration required
You do not need to prepare a master in advance: simply registering project schedule data for production arrangement automatically creates the master.
A variety of production schedule creation methods tailored to sales order and production types
-You can import drawing structures from CAD and other files to convert them into manufacturing BOMs for production arrangement.
-Basic structures are available for production patterns. You can add structural changes for production arrangement.
-You can copy past schedules and arrange production while adding, correcting, and deleting structures.
Responding to design changes
You can find items that do not need arrangement due to design changes or items that require additional arrangement, allowing for canceling or adding arrangement. In addition, parts that are no longer needed can be diverted to other projects.
Handling a mix of individually designed items and general-purpose items (f-MRP)
Within a single structure, you can handle a mix of "Mfg. No. Control Items" for individual made-to-order production and "Items Calculated by MRP using f-MRP" for repetitive production.This supports optimal production control according to product characteristics.

schedule-creating functions
■ MRP calculations(f-MRP)
For highly repetitive mass-produced products (items), production schedules are automatically created based on the schedule that follows manufacturing lead times, lot-sizing, etc., from sales orders, forecasts, and the anticipation based on sales projection and arrangement of end parts according to the bill of materials.
・Journal
If a calculation from the current inventory and future use plans indicates that additional arrangements of production or purchase orders are required, and the situation requires human judgment (for example, when the procurement lead time has already been exceeded), the system displays the issue in a journal for a prompt response.
■ Mfg. No. explosion (Mfg. No. control)
Arrangement schedules can be created by selecting the method suited to the management characteristics of products, units, and materials. You can select a method from the following: creating Mfg. No. schedules through sales order registration, making arrangements with a preceding Mfg. No. and allocating Mfg. Nos. with specification changes in the later sales order, and giving a Mfg. No. name to a schedule generated by f-MRP.
・Journal
If the explosion of a Mfg. No. schedule indicates that the manufacturing lead-time or purchase order lead-time has been exceeded or that the allocatable quantity will be insufficient due to a defect, the journal will be displayed, allowing you to respond to it promptly.
■ Supporting various sales order types with by-item management methods
Settings for f-MRP, B-Seiban, S-Seiban, and F-Seiban can be made for each item, allowing for highly flexible management with structures using Mfg. Nos. at product and unit levels and using f-MRP for common units and general-purpose parts.
basic functions
■ Optimal production schedule with item parameters
You can set parameters such as lot, manufacturing lead-time, f-MRP, and Mfg. No. control for each item to create optimal schedules. A schedule can be developed according to various management points throughout manufacturing processes, such as intermediate units, processes, outsourced processing, and supply.
■ Abstraction and scalability with items
Not only products and parts but also management elements such as work and costs are abstracted as items. Even if a product is changed into an intermediate unit or a part is sold as a service part in the future, they can be maintained flexibly without the need for rebuilding the master data.
■ Multi-level product structure
A structure can consist of up to 128 levels per product with an unlimited number of items. This function also supports automatic structure switching by applicable start date and end date, as well as structure of parts replacement according to options specified in Mfg. No. control.
■ Running change (automatic switchover)
Simply registering the old and new parts causes the system to calculate the depletion timing of inventory and automatically switch to new parts when they run out. This prevents dead inventory of old parts.
■ Consideration of defect rate (yield rate)
You can specify the defect rate for each structure separately. In anticipation of a decline in yield, an extra quantity is automatically calculated and added, allowing for an appropriate arrangement that prevents stockout.
■ Arrangement and instructions at the optimal timing and conditions
The system makes accurate and efficient arrangement to the site and business partners based on the schedule.
Issuance of various instructions:Order documents, work instructions, etc. are issued and sent at the optimal timing according to the lead time.
Express instructions alert:Arrangement with an exceeded lead time are automatically given an "express" mark to indicate the degree of urgency.
Automatic application of arrangement condition:The system automatically applies the optimal conditions according to the purchase order lot, etc., including automatic selection of the lowest unit cost supplier or the splitting of purchase orders.
Setting standard time:The standard work and setup time are automatically set in an instruction.
■ Actual result management to support accurate schedules for the future
The purpose of entering actual results is to "create an elaborate schedule for the next time" by monitoring the current inventory and progress. It allows you to reduce on-site load and collect data.
Actual production results and automatic withdrawal:After work is completed, the recording of actual results and the withdrawal of child parts are completed simply by clicking a button, instantly reflecting them in the inventory.
Two-stage management (receipt and acceptance):Two-stage management, the receipt of the actual items and quality check, help accurately monitor the available inventory.
Arrangement and instructions at the optimal timing and conditions:Irregularities, such as defects, are converted to data to prevent stockout and omissions of arrangement.
QR code entry:The system instantly identifies the target, reducing the load for data entry and errors.
Integration master
A function for centralized management, which allows you to register and update master information of items, product structures, unit costs, processes, etc., in a single screen.
A/P, payment, A/R, billing, and cash receipt
Achieves centralized management from accounts payable and payments for purchasing data to accounts receivable, billing, and cash receipts for sales data. Journal entry linkage with accounting software is also supported.
Inventory control, in-and-out management, and counting
Inventory is updated in real time with daily actual results. Inventory counting and cycle counting without stopping the factory reduce on-site load
Calendar
Operating calendar:A working day calendar of suppliers, supply sources, customers, and production locations. Almost an unlimited number of calendars can be registered.
Capability calendar: You can register calendars showing daily production capability for each production location.
Production schedule buckets: Daily
, weekly, monthly, and shift buckets are available. The maximum number of buckets is 365.
Quantity conversion and multiple units
You can register different units, quantities of contents, and unit prices for the same item, so you can place orders in units suited to the number of orders. The numerical values in a production schedule can be converted according to instructions, inventory lists, and bill of materials, and the values of products and materials can be displayed in different units.
You can also register sales orders at different units and selling prices (Customer Order & Sales Management OP).
Pivot aggregation of production schedule table
The Excel-like Pivot Table function aggregates and analyzes production schedules, actual production results, actual withdrawal results, and sales order shipping data.
The aggregated data can be displayed as a graph, and the graph can be exported to an Excel file or as an image.
The conditions for aggregation can be memorized, showing various analyses quickly.
File input and output
Data from all tables and views can be exported in CSV or Excel format and imported from CSV or Excel files.
Importing transaction text Imports data created outside, enabling the same process as the registration using in a form.
Registering SQL allows you to register export patterns with narrowed-down data.
Global operations supported
Multilingual operations supported:The system supports sales orders and purchase orders in international currencies such as the dollar and euro. It also responds to procurement from overseas suppliers seamlessly in the local currency.
Reflecting time difference:When the DB server and a production site are in different time zones, the system displays the date and time as well as imports data with the time difference reflected.
User and authority management
Roles can be specified for each user. You can customize roles that suit the site. For each role, you can hide or show forms, toggle read-only view, control the display of execute buttons and settings panels, and restrict usable actual result classes.
By using the Windows login user, you can manage logins through Windows authentication.
